About the Book

This historic book may have numerous typos and missing text. Purchasers can download a free scanned copy of the original book (without typos) from the publisher. Not indexed. Not illustrated. 1910. Excerpt: ... For we are sure that we are right--We're not so foolish as we look. CHORUS (Great applause after this song. Then is announced the title of last song): WHEN DARKENING CLOUDS BEGIN TO GATHER 1. When dark'ning clouds begin to gather And lightning darts now here, now there, You then will feel a change of weather By sniffing cool, moist-laden air. CHORUS Then stay close here 'neath leafy bower And be sure not to separate; For soon we'll have a summer shower; And heav'n may open her flood-gate. 2. Then river wild will deeply cover Without remorse our pasture field; Away from here we'll go together To higher ground, this place to yield. CHORUS 3. Into each life some clouds must gather, Let fall the rain and cloud the sun; But as we need the change of weather, We welcome rain in race well run. CHORUS (Moderate applause of stamping. Quartet retire from front and separate.) First Steer--Ominous are the signs of rain indeed! This song fit prelude of approaching storm. Hark! hear that nearing thunder growl and roll. Bullock--Right well I knew that rain would come today; For when we were out there in our rehearsal, I saw the dark'ning clouds on yonder mountains, Observed the eastward moving clouds of rain, And saw the lightning flash clear and sharp. See there! that flash! Hear now! that awful crash! We're in the midst of thick'ning rain! A flood from cloud burst! Away! away!! to higher ground! away!! (Exit herd on the run.) curtain ACT II. Scene I.--Entire herd, next morning, in the sagebrush, on high ground of pasture, above irrigating ditch, looking down at the river. Bullock--Heaven indeed did open her flood-gate Yesterday afternoon and filled the river To overflowing, flooding all the low-lands With yellowish and devastating sweep Coursing in mad career among the...
